Tracing the Financial Profile of a Senior Military Officer
The discussion surrounding general mark milley net worth requires an understanding of the standard compensation structure for top-tier military officials. Unlike executives in the private sector, active-duty military personnel adhere to a strict pay grade system. Their income is determined by rank, years of service, and specific duty station, rather than market-driven salaries or performance bonuses. Consequently, while the position carries immense prestige, the direct monetary compensation is transparent and regulated, forming the baseline for any net worth analysis.

Public Records and Financial Transparency
Unlike elected officials, members of the military are not typically required to disclose detailed personal financial information to the public. The focus is instead on ensuring there are no conflicts of interest that could impair judgment. Therefore, a precise, officially verified figure for general mark milley net worth is not available in the public domain. Any specific numbers circulating online are generally speculative estimates based on standard military pay scales and common post-career trajectories, rather than concrete data.
